Prereq. CIT 200; CM 156Q - In this course, the student works to understand what is "behind" the layout anddesign of webpages. She works to understand basic design principles and uses these principles to evaluate various websites. She learns how to use a web-editing package, Dreamweaver, to create her own webpages and website. In addition, she learns how to use File Transfer Protocol and how to upload her work to her own space on the student web server. Using digital cameras, scanners, and Photoshop, she works to edit and develop graphics for her webpages. She demonstrates her knowledge of website design and implementation by working in a consulting role to develop a website for an in-house client.
